I removed the Onstar antenna box from my windshield just because i wanted to mount my Valentine up there. After reading this, I'm not planning to replace it even if i remove the Valentine.

Pulling the Onstar fuse also seems to disable the mic on the A-Pillar that is used for Bluetooth, so I didn't want to do that.
